Hyperspectral-Classification Pytorch 数据集的读取、划分、加载 文章目录 Hyperspectral-Classification Pytorch 数据集的读取、划分、加载 数据集读取: 流程: 代码: main.py: datasets.py: utils.py: ground truth划分: 流程: 代码: main.py: utils.py: 生成样本的dataset和dataloader: 流程 代码: 打印信息: 生成DataLoader 流程 代码: 打印信息 打印信息 这里只关心 sample的 gt的读取、划分、加载。 不关心其他参数如ignored_labels等。 数据集读取: 流程: 位置 函数 作用 主程序调用 —— —— datasets.py get_dataset() 得到img, gt, LABEL_VALUES, IGNORED_LABELS, RGB_BANDS, palette utilis.py open_file() 读取数据集,包括PaviaU.mat和PaviaU_gt.mat 代码: main.py:<